## Account Recovery — Plannery Timetable Solver

If a school admin at a Plannery site is locked out, first check they haven't just hit the solver's rate limit (happens a lot during term planning). If it's a real lockout, escalate to tier two, who can reset from the admin console. The console's recovery mode is sealed and will prompt you for the recovery passphrase below.

strongbox words: druath-quenael

## Changed defaults

Heads up: the Ledgerline tax-rate lookup cache now defaults to a 15-minute TTL instead of 24 hours. Turns out rates in the Veldt County sandbox were going stale mid-demo, which was embarrassing. Eviction is now LRU rather than FIFO, and the cache warms on boot. If you're reviewing, check that nothing hardcodes the old TTL. The new defaults land as follows.

deployment values, bajop-taweg:
holwyn:
  log_level: debug
  metrics_host: metrics.holwyn.zemvarsys.internal
  pool_size: 32

## Artifact Signing — Payroll Export Format Change

Heads up: the Tillwick payroll export moved from fixed-width to the new columnar format in release 4.2, and downstream consumers now verify every export bundle's signature before ingest. If you're on call and an export fails verification, don't hand-patch the file — regenerate and re-sign it. The old format key was retired last sprint, so make sure you're signing with the current export key, listed below.

deploy key for kagup-bawig: bky9_ZMq28eTw9

### Step 4: Stabilize the integration tests

Heads up: the Tollgate payments suite is flaky mostly because tests share one sandbox ledger. Before migrating, give each test run its own namespace and bump the settlement poll timeout — the old default is way too tight. Once that's in place, reruns should drop to near zero. The test harness picks up these configuration values at startup.

config for hahip-yajep:
holix:
  log_level: error
  metrics_host: metrics.holix.qorvellabs.internal
  pin: 9600
  pool_size: 8

# Flaglight Rollouts — Approvals

Quick version for on-call: any rollout touching more than 5% of traffic needs an approval in Flaglight before the ramp continues. Kill switches don't need approval — just flip them and note it in the incident channel. Scheduled ramps pause automatically if error budget burns hot. If you're stuck at 2 a.m. with a pending approval, there's one person authorized to override, and that's the approver below.

account owner for tagep-bafof: Norael Gilax Juleth